Job Description:
Bluestone BankDescription:As a Universal Banker, you are the
financial relationship to every customer entering the bank. This
position plays a key role in providing retail banking services and
products to customers. You will be responsible to develop
meaningful relationships with each customer. In this role you will
educate customers on the different ways they can bank with us by
recommending and opening appropriate products and services to help
them with their financial needs. You will be able to put your
people skills to work by assisting with new and existing customers
to understand their financial needs, resolve issues, and process
teller transactions as required. Availability to work on Saturday
mornings is required.Do you have no experience? We will train the
right person. Starting at a Universal Banker Trainee, our training
program will give you the opportunity to advance through the
different levels of Universal Banker, while continuing to earn a
competitive compensation.Do you have a year or more of experience?
For the right person, we will start you at our mid-tier level while
earning competitive compensation, and we will provide you with a
training program that will allow you to move up to our Senior
Universal Banker Level.Do you have three years or more of
experience? The right person can start at our highest tier - Senior
Universal Banker level. This level provides competitive
compensation and provides training for you to continue to grow in
your position.Leads and participates in delivery of prompt and
courteous customer service and follows service expectations.
Establishes proficiency of the Bank's systems needed to effectively
service customers. Update and maintain customer information.
Research and resolve customer inquiries and problems, following
through or referring as appropriate.Adheres to compliance
regulations and operational policies and procedures; CTR, Truth in
Savings, Reg. CC, EFT, acceptable computer use, etc.Cross-sells
Bank deposit products, services, and distribution channels.
Encourages automated transaction handling to customers by
conducting demonstrations or explaining alternative banking
delivery channels. Refers Trust, Investments, Retail Loan, and
Commercial Loan opportunities to specialists.Processes financial
transactions accurately and timely, including but not limited to:
deposits, withdrawals, check cashing, transfers, treasurer checks,
money orders, loan payments/payoffs, process debit and credit card
applications, account closeouts, safe deposit box payments and
establishment of new deposit and safe deposit box accounts, stop
payments, CD renewals and rate changes, wire transfers, IRA
deposits, process check orders, obtains all applicable security
clearances and required signatures. Balances within percentage
guidelines. Identifies and escalates cases of suspected fraud.
Assists with operation of branch by: assisting with opening and
closing; maintaining cash limits and supply; assists in servicing
and balancing all ATMs and cash/coin machines; assisting in branch
audits, issuing and verifying bait money, reporting counterfeit
currency and preparing CTRs; assists with opening and closing the
safe deposit vault, providing access to customers; observing branch
facility for tidiness and ensuring that equipment is functioning
properly; following record retention policies; processes mail,
interoffice mail, email, and returned mail.Assists with oversight
of staff by: allocating and coordinating workflow; guiding and
advising coworkers in the more complex phases of their work;
training new and existing coworkers; providing input for staff
scheduling; maintaining computer system access for
coworkers.Provides coverage at any location required.Performs
